About the piece

This 1843 oil portrait by Ary Scheffer captures Pauline de Rémusat with a luminous, porcelain-like complexion and meticulously rendered blonde curls. The striking contrast between her white, puffed-sleeve dress and the deep, atmospheric background creates a timeless and sophisticated presence characteristic of the Romantic period.
